Who Is Gina Yashere
Gina Yashere is a British comedian, writer, and television presenter known for stand-up specials, panel shows, and documentary work. She has appeared on major networks including BBC and Comedy Central, and her career spans live performance, scripted comedy, and broadcasting roles.
